Default Re: $10 dollars an hour time? What is this high limit

[ QUOTE ]
Which is worse for the player?

[/ QUOTE ]
Without doing the numbers, it depends on what kind of player you are. A rake favors the TAG who takes only a few pots, but they're all big. A time charge favors the LAG who takes down a large number of pots.
